Mission

Create and sustain a network of neighborhood farms that promote healthy living, inspire food system innovation and build community resilience.

Programs

2 programs

Management and food production - grew and distributed 5000 lbs of farm fresh produce to residents within 2 miles of the farms and gardens and donated 2500 pounds of farm fresh produce to non-profit food assistance partners.

Expenses: $45K

Stewardship and Technical Assistance - hold conservation easement and long-term land use agreements for urban farms and gardens and provide technical assistance for emerging urban farms and gardens.

Expenses: $33K
